What Is Orthokeratology?

Ortho-k is treatment that is used to correct your vision. It involves special lenses that reshape the cornea while they are worn. Unlike regular contact lenses, ortho-k lenses are meant to be worn only at night while you are asleep and are removed during the day. In addition, the lenses are specially shaped to fit your eyes based on the measurements of your cornea.

What Are the Benefits of Ortho-K?

Ortho-k offers an alternative form of vision correction for those who don’t want to wear regular contact lenses or eyeglasses. Along with that, it can help reduce the progression of myopia by 50T%. The treatment is also safe, non-invasive, and can provide quick results.

What Vision Problems Can Ortho-K Be Used to Correct?

While ortho-k lenses have mainly been used to treat myopia, they can also be used for other vision problems, such as astigmatism. These lenses gently reshape the front part of the eye to help you see more clearly.
